This event, which was held against the backdrop of Taebaek's beautiful nature, received great response from the participants with a variety of programs that raised things to see and enjoy. H.O.G.™ A variety of participatory programs continued, including a club competition for friendships between clubs, a Taebaek stamp tour that collects stamps while traveling through local attractions, a solo stamp tour for solo participants, and a custom king contest with rider personality and sensibility. In particular, the most popular model among the four custom motorcycles displayed at the venue was awarded the title of "Custom King," adding to the enthusiasm of the site.
He also participated in social contribution activities. The donation of KRW 3,000,000 collected through the Harley Angel Donation Riding with Harley-Davidson riders was delivered to the Korea Association of Rare and Intractable Diseases. On the grand tour, the highlight of the event, more than 1,000 Harley-Davidson motorcycles paraded majestically, with INIOS Grenadier vehicles playing cone boys at the front, drawing attention.
At the site, the latest Harley-Davidson motorcycle in 2025 was displayed, and a test drive program was also operated for riders to test drive themselves. In addition, a maintenance service zone for visiting customers has been set up to increase customer satisfaction throughout the event.
This Hog rally will be recorded as a representative case of public-private cooperation, which was operated based on successful cooperation with public institutions as well as revitalizing the local economy. Taebaek City's representative restaurants directly entered the venue and provided high-quality meals, and local accommodations and restaurants were crowded with riders from all over the country.
In particular, during the event, the Korea Police Human Resources Development Institute's Traffic Safety Education Center supported two Harley-Davidson police Cycas to actively cooperate in safety management and traffic control at the traffic safety education venue for participants, and played a major role in ensuring that the Grand Tour parade, in which thousands of participants move at the same time, could proceed in an orderly and safe manner through preliminary coordination with the Taebaek Police Station. This is attracting attention as a model case for large-scale riding events. About 30 brands, including DB Insurance, HD Hyundai Oilbank, and Gangwon Tourism Foundation, participated in the event as official sponsors, providing a variety of entertainment to the site. On the main stage, singer Bae Ki-sung performed on the first day and Kim Jong-seo performed on the second day, raising the heat of the stage.
Especially at this event, the limited edition of the icon collection, "Grey Ghost," which was newly introduced to commemorate the 35th anniversary of the launch of Harley-Davidson's legendary model Fatboy, was unveiled for the first time in Korea and caught the attention of visitors.
